Course Details

Introduction to Lawn Care Robots: Understanding the basics of robotic lawn care systems, their components, and functions.
Design and Development of Lawn Care Robots: Exploring the process of designing and developing intelligent lawn care robots, including mechanical, electrical, and software aspects.
Sensors and Navigation: Examining the use of sensors and navigation technologies in lawn care robots to ensure efficient and safe operations.
Automated Mowing Techniques: Learning about various mowing patterns, blade systems, and mulching techniques employed in modern lawn care robots.
Robot-Human Interaction: Understanding the importance of user interfaces, mobile apps, and remote controls for efficient human-robot interaction.
Lawn Care Robot Maintenance: Discovering best practices for maintaining and troubleshooting lawn care robots to ensure optimal performance.
Sustainable Lawn Care Practices: Exploring eco-friendly lawn care methods and techniques, including water conservation, organic fertilizers, and native plant species.
Security and Privacy: Delving into data security and privacy concerns related to connected lawn care robots and their integrated mobile applications.
Ethical Considerations: Examining the ethical implications of deploying autonomous machines in residential and commercial landscapes.
Future Trends: Investigating emerging trends and innovations in lawn care robotics, including AI, machine learning, and IoT integration.
